Why Academic Advising?
“Academic advising is the only structured activity on the campus in which all students have the opportunity for on-going, one-to-one interaction with a concerned representative of the institution.”
Wes Habley
Why, you ask?
“An excellent advisor does the same for the student’s entire curriculum that the excellent teacher does for one course.”
Mark Lowenstein, 2005
